About this course

It is important for professionals seeking career advancement in power system engineering, renewable energy, and smart grid technologies. By completing this course, learners will gain a deep understanding of AI applications in power systems, including fault detection, state estimation, and system control. They will also develop hands-on experience with popular AI tools and technologies, such as Python, TensorFlow, and Keras. This course is relevant for power system engineers, data scientists, researchers, and students seeking to expand their knowledge and skills in AI for power system monitoring and diagnostics. In summary, this course is a critical step towards building a successful career in AI for power systems, a field that is expected to see significant growth and innovation in the coming years.

Course Details

• Artificial Intelligence (AI) Fundamentals
• Power System Monitoring Technologies
• AI Applications in Power System Diagnostics
• Data Analysis for Power System Monitoring
• Machine Learning Algorithms in AI for Power Systems
• Neural Networks and Deep Learning in Power Systems
• AI-based Anomaly Detection in Power Systems
• AI-driven Predictive Maintenance for Power Equipment
• AI System Implementation and Integration for Power Monitoring
